Identify the reagent used in the transformation of Ketone into semicarbazone.

Options

  1. ANH ₂- OH
  2. BNH ₂- NH ₂
  3. CNH ₂- NH - CONH ₂
  4. DNH ₂- NH - C ₆ H ₅

Correct answer

C. NH ₂- NH - CONH ₂

Step-by-step solution

The transformation of a ketone into a semicarbazone involves the reaction of the ketone with semicarbazide. The chemical formula of semicarbazide is NH ₂- NH - CONH ₂ . The reaction proceeds via nucleophilic addition followed by the elimination of a water molecule, resulting in the formation of a semicarbazone ( > C = N - NH - CONH ₂ ).
